Difference between revisions of "Template:Authority control"
m (1 revision imported) |
(add support for lowercase parameter names per talk) |
||
Line 2: | Line 2: | ||
-->{{#switch:{{NAMESPACE}}||{{ns:14}}=<!-- Only articles and categories. | -->{{#switch:{{NAMESPACE}}||{{ns:14}}=<!-- Only articles and categories. | ||
-->{{#invoke:Check for unknown parameters|check|unknown=[[Category:Pages using authority control with parameters]]|preview=Page using [[Template:Authority control]] with "_VALUE_", please move this to Wikidata if possible}}<!-- | -->{{#invoke:Check for unknown parameters|check|unknown=[[Category:Pages using authority control with parameters]]|preview=Page using [[Template:Authority control]] with "_VALUE_", please move this to Wikidata if possible}}<!-- | ||
− | -->{{#ifeq:{{{VIAF|}}}| | + | -->{{#ifeq:{{{viaf|{{{VIAF|}}}}}}| |
|<!-- empty or no VIAF in template --> | |<!-- empty or no VIAF in template --> | ||
|<!-- VIAF in template | |<!-- VIAF in template | ||
Line 8: | Line 8: | ||
|<!-- no property P214 at Wikidata --> [[Category:VIAF not on Wikidata]] <!-- These we still need to import --> | |<!-- no property P214 at Wikidata --> [[Category:VIAF not on Wikidata]] <!-- These we still need to import --> | ||
|<!-- property P214 at Wikidata --> | |<!-- property P214 at Wikidata --> | ||
− | {{#ifeq:{{{VIAF|}}}|{{#property:P214}} | + | {{#ifeq:{{{viaf|{{{VIAF|}}}}}}|{{#property:P214}} |
|<!-- same ID: We want to end up here --> | |<!-- same ID: We want to end up here --> | ||
|[[Category:VIAF different on Wikidata]] <!-- Figure out the best link, FIXME: multiple values on Wikidata --> | |[[Category:VIAF different on Wikidata]] <!-- Figure out the best link, FIXME: multiple values on Wikidata --> |
Revision as of 18:14, 8 September 2020
Lua error in package.lua at line 80: module 'strict' not found.Lua error in mw.title.lua at line 206: too many expensive function calls.